Queens Park - EX22 7AE
Key Street Insights
Queens Park is a residential street with 8 addresses.
It ranks as the 84th largest and 63rd most expensive of the 269 streets in the EX22 area. The most common property type is a mid-century house built between 1936 and 1979.
The street contains a total of 8 properties: 8 houses.

Sales Market Trends
The last sale on Queens Park sold for £192,500 on 14th July 2016. Since then prices are up an average of 33.6%.
The current average value in the street is £229,400.
The Queens Park Sales Market has increased by 33.9% over the last 10 years.

Sales History
The last sale was on 14th July 2016 for £192,500 and since then the market in the area has increased by 33.6%. The street has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
Queens Park, Bradford, Holsworthy, EX22 has seen no sales in the last three years and no sales in the last twelve months.
